AB278076

IWP-4

MW 496.6 Da, Purity >98%. Potent inhibitor of Wnt pathway regulatory protein porupine (Porcn). Blocks Wnt protein secretion and prevents the canonical and non-canonical signaling pathways. Blocks palmitylation, and subsquent secretion and activity of Wnt. Induces differentiation of cardiomyocytes from human ESCs and iPSCs.

Product details

For obtaining a higher solubility, please warm the tube at 37°C and shake it in the ultrasonic bath for a while. Stock solution can be stored below -20°C for several months.
